Introduction

ISO 9001 – Quality Management Systems, one of the most widely used ISO standards, has now been made available as an International Standard in September 2015, a key milestone in its revision process. Like all ISO standards, ISO 9001 is reviewed every five years and is now being revised to ensure it is relevant and up-to-date.

The standard has been updated using the new high level structure which is common to all new management systems standards. This will allow easy integration when implementing more than one management system.
